一个阿里云服务器可以放几个应用?

阿里云服务器承载能力:一个实例的多应用部署可能性

结论:
阿里云服务器具有高度的灵活性和可扩展性,一个实例理论上可以承载多个应用,但其具体数量并非无限,而是取决于多种因素,包括但不限于服务器配置、应用间的资源需求、网络性能以及系统的负载均衡能力。在合理规划和优化的前提下,一个阿里云服务器可以支持部署多个轻量级或相对独立的应用。

详细分析:

首先,我们需要明确的是,阿里云提供了多种类型的服务器实例,如ECS(弹性计算服务)、Fargate(无服务器容器服务)、Serverless等,每种类型都有不同的性能和资源分配。例如,ECS实例可以根据CPU、内存、硬盘大小进行选择,而Fargate则按需付费,无需预置资源。因此,一个实例能够承载的应用数量主要取决于所选实例的规格。

其次,每个应用的资源需求是关键因素。轻量级应用对硬件资源的需求较小,如静态网站、小型API服务等,可以部署在单个实例上。然而,大型数据库、高并发应用或者需要大量计算资源的应用可能需要单独的实例以确保性能和稳定性。

再者,要考虑应用之间的相互影响。如果多个应用之间存在数据共享或频繁通信,可能需要使用消息队列、数据库集群或者缓存服务进行隔离,以避免资源冲突和性能瓶颈。此外,如果应用有高并发访问,可能需要借助负载均衡服务,如SLB,来分发流量,降低单个实例的压力。

然后,系统的监控和管理也会影响部署策略。合理监控各应用的资源使用情况,及时调整或扩展实例,才能保证整体服务的稳定运行。阿里云提供了丰富的监控工具和服务,如Cloud Monitor,可以帮助用户更好地管理多应用环境。

最后,法律和合规问题也不容忽视。在某些行业或场景下,可能需要遵循特定的数据安全和隐私规定,这可能限制在一个服务器实例中部署过多的应用。

总结来说,一个阿里云服务器可以放多少个应用,并非固定数值,而是需要根据实际业务需求、技术架构以及资源管理等因素进行权衡和优化。合理的规划和适当的资源分配,可以最大化地利用服务器资源,同时确保服务的高效运行和用户体验。

未经允许不得转载:秒懂云 » 一个阿里云服务器可以放几个应用?